**12 July 2016: The awarding authority did not receive suitable bids and therefore has decided to review the requirements for this service.

Subsequently, no award is going to be made and this procurement is closed.

If the authority considers a new procurement will be required a new and separate advertisement will be published at that time. ** NHS and High Weald Lewes and Havens CCG wish to procure a Dementia Post Diagnostic Support Service.

The improvement of services for older people is a key priority for both the NHS and High Weald Lewes and Havens CCG as projections show that the local population, which is already older than that of most other areas nationally, is likely to continue to age.

Dementia is therefore a key area of concern.

The number of older people with dementia in the CCG is projected to increase by 24% by 2020.

Improvements in diagnostic provision are evident within the CCG and rates of diagnosis are increasing.

The result being that early access to support services, to enable people to live well with the disease, assumes a high priority.

The publication of the National Dementia Strategy has intensified our focus on the improvement of services for older people with dementia in High Weald Lewes & Havens and evolving evidence-base and emerging models of best practice, will provide opportunities to reflect on how well local provision is meeting the needs and aspirations of people living with dementia and their family carers.

The Dementia Post Diagnosis Support Service will be a key element of the overall dementia care network in the CCG area and its effective, efficient and person centred delivery is a high priority for the CCG.

Key to this HWLH Commissioners will require interested parties to be able to evidence a demonstrable ability to work in partnership with stakeholders, in the best interests of patients and carers.

The contract will be for two years duration, thereby facilitating the CCG's aspiration to move towards a fully integrated model of dementia care provision in the foreseeable future.

The Commissioners reserve the right to extend for a further 12 months.
